Headstone City

by Tom Piccirilli

First published 2006

Johnny Danetello races through Brooklyn streets with a dying girl in his cab. He wants to save Angie Monticelli's life. The night ends in disaster when Johnny strikes a police officer and Angie dies anyway. Prison gives Johnny years to think about how the Monticelli family holds him responsible for her death. He knows returning to Brooklyn means certain death. But Johnny has scores to settle with Vinny Monticelli, his former friend who now runs the local mob. Both men survived the same strange accident years ago. This shared experience gives them access to realities other people cannot perceive. Johnny comes back to his old neighborhood ready to face whatever Vinny throws at him. The two men circle each other in a city where past and present blur together. Their supernatural connection to alternate worlds will determine who walks away alive. Only one man can survive their final confrontation.
